Mazuma Mobile (google it) they will give you a quote for working & non working. If you accept they can either send you a bag to send them in, or you can print a form off the site and send in your own envelope. Don't need a charger or anything.
Once they recieve they can put the money in your bank that day, or send you a cheque.
You won't get a great deal, but better than nothing.0 -
